2000 AD: Jump On With This Weeks #1740 →
With a numbering in the thousands, 2000AD can be a little intimidating to jump onto on a whim. Sure you may be familiar with Rogue Trooper and Judge Dredd and the cover art is usually fantastical, but opening up a book and finding yourself on part seven of a thirteen part story with no recap is never a situation you want to find yourself in.
